jQuery MiniUI

标题: 如何检测new mini.Form('#form1');这句代码执行是否成功? [打印本页]

作者: hejin8288    时间: 2019-10-9 17:52:43     标题: 如何检测new mini.Form('#form1');这句代码执行是否成功?

本帖最后由 hejin8288 于 2019-10-9 17:54 编辑

var form = new mini.Form('#form1');
        if(!form){
           alert('不成功!);
        }else{
alert('成功了!');
}
我这样写,当故意给一个错误的formid,执行不成功时,程序卡在"new mini.Form('#form2')"
这句上了,后面的不会执行.





作者: felt    时间: 2019-10-9 18:03:30

如果没有这id的元素,是会报错的
可以放在try catch可以做来执行,捕捉出错
正常是需要你来确保这个id的正确性的

作者: hejin8288    时间: 2019-10-10 20:20:28

felt 发表于 2019-10-9 18:03
如果没有这id的元素,是会报错的
可以放在try catch可以做来执行,捕捉出错
正常是需要你来确保这个id的正 ...

收到,
谢谢!




欢迎光临 jQuery MiniUI (http://miniui.com/discuss/) Powered by Discuz! X2